Local Area Networks are either wired or wireless or a combination of both . Wireless LANs usually cover a range up to 100 meters . An example is the home Wi-Fi network providing Internet access to personal computers , smartphones , TVs and household IoT devices .
Neighborhood Area Networks are usually wireless enabled and can reach around 25 km . They use high power levels but transfer relatively low data blocks . An example of Neighborhood Area Network is a smart grid wireless network used to transfer data from home utility meters to the utility company using a selected frequency .
Wide Area Networks are spread across a very large area and can be as big as the world like the Internet .
Interoperability standards One of the biggest challenges across IoT devices , sensors , networks and applications is the ability to understand and to communicate with each other . This is also called interoperability . A number of institutions , alliances , and forums have taken the lead in moving related industries forward in a cohesive manner .
The Institute of Electrical and Electronics Engineers has contributed to the IEEE 802 . x family of standards . 802.3 is the Ethernet specification used for wired computer networks ; 802.11 is the specification for wireless LAN ; 802.15.4 is the specification for the PAN standard used in ZigBee , 6LoWPAN .
The Internet Engineering Task Force is an open standards organisation that is responsible for the Internet Protocol standards . In the past , its request for comments have been responsible for improvement of IPv4 protocol , TCP protocol , and HTTP / 1.1 protocol .

Wireless protocols However , some of the most innovative changes are taking place with wireless networking protocols . They can be classified based on the following operating characteristics :
• Size of data transfer blocks
• Range of connectivity
• Power requirements
• Networking topology
Bluetooth Low Energy , Bluetooth Smart Bluetooth is a short-range communications technology , which has become important in
computing and consumer products . It will be the key for wearable products connecting to Internet of Things via smartphones in most cases . However , for IoT applications it is Bluetooth Low-Energy or Bluetooth Smart , which is more important since its power consumption is lower than Bluetooth .
Unlike Bluetooth , Bluetooth Smart cannot be used for file transfers and its data packet size is smaller . Industry forecasts expect 90 % of Bluetooth-enabled smartphones to be also Bluetooth Smart ready by 2018 .
• Frequency : 2.4GHz
• Range : less than 150m
• Data Rates : 1Mbps
Zigbee ZigBee and its various industrial profiles are based on IEEE802.15.4 protocol , which is an industry-standard wireless networking technology . It is meant for applications requiring limited data transfers at low transfer rates within 100m range , typically in a home or building . It has advantages in complex systems requiring low-power operation , high levels of security , high scalability , high node counts and can support wireless control and sensor networks in IoT applications .
• Frequency : 2.4GHz
• Range : less than 100m
• Data Rates : 250kbps
